I've been less active at DigitalPoint than I'd like to be for some time now. As I was perusing the forums today, I discovered an interesting product called ICo-Content - it uses Yahoo! Answers to automatically generate threads and reply's for inactive or slow forums to help get them underway.

I did purchase a copy of IcoContent, and I'll be running a trial of the software on this forum within the next few days. I've reviewed the code (it's written in PHP, and as of this version, it is unencoded) and it looks pretty solid and easy to modify for your own needs. There are comments throughout the code that help you see what's actually going on.
